Output 5f77336fe4cc0568af54a95a7c7a60d31ea38125aa832d80453c9d9fe86cff03:5

value
50579884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dec73c45ffa65cdbc24a5dc38c3ac4d752dbdf1e OP_EQUAL
address
3MzxcFXtnsmhXVn2VozvX8xcBAjXgfnZrR
transaction
5f77336fe4cc0568af54a95a7c7a60d31ea38125aa832d80453c9d9fe86cff03